Tourist Places Around Zurich: FAQ Travel Guide

 

Besides being an important economic center of Switzerland, Zürich is a vibrant city with an intense and engaging cultural spirit that is also a starting point for several mysterious and beautiful places in the region. From the beautiful lakes, snowy mountain ranges, and quaint countryside, there are numerous tourist places around Zurich to visit. Here are some of the top questions we sought to answer in creating this guide to some of the most beautiful places to visit in Switzerland.

1. What Are the Best Tourist Places Around Zurich?

Here is the list of tourist places around Zurich that you should visit over a day trip on the weekend.

  • Rhine Falls: This is Europe’s largest waterfall and is located just an hour’s drive from Zurich. The sound of rocks and incredible viewpoints are unforgettable trips by boat.

  • Lucerne and Mount Pilatus: It just takes approximately 35 minutes by train to get you to Lucerne, which lies nestled amidst beautiful lakes and mountains. Someone should not miss out on the cable car to Mount Pilatus.

  • Lake Zurich: Whereas within the city, it is cool to relax at Lake Zurich. Try a boat ride to see some of the breathtaking racks of the hills.

  • Rapperswil: The Rosenburg in this village is famed for its medieval Castle and rose gardens making this a tourist attraction recognized as the ‘Town of Roses’.

  • Uetliberg Mountain: To be sure, the city on the water offers an excellent view: climb or ride a train to Uetliberg, which can be regarded as the mountain of Zurich.

2. How Far Are the Tourist Places Around Zurich?

Most of the tourist places around Zurich are within 1–2 hours of Zurich so can easily make day trips:

  • Rhine Falls: ~1 hour by train or car.

  • Lucerne: ~50 minutes by train.

  • Mount Titlis: ~1.5 hours by train and gondola.

  • Interlaken: ~2 hours by train.

  • Appenzell: ~1.5 hours by train.

3. Can I Visit the Swiss Alps From Zurich?

Absolutely! Zurich is a perfect starting point for a trip through the Swiss mountains. Some of the best alpine tourist places around Zurich include:

  • Mount Titlis: From Engelberg, this glacier mountain has snow activities and the popular Titlis Cliff Walk.

  • Jungfraujoch: Often called the “Top of Europe” here tourists can enjoy the stunning views, a palace of ice, and even snow in summer.

  • Grindelwald: A picturesque place of natural beauty and beauty perfect for trekking, skiing, and overdosing on nature views.

4. Are There Any Historical Tourist Places Around Zurich?

Yes, history buffs will love exploring these tourist places around Zurich:

  • Rapperswil Castle: A medieval castle that also provides a panoramic view of the lake.

  • Baden: Spa town with Roman bath remains and medieval center with plenty of character, one hour’s drive from Zurich.

  • Stein am Rhein: Renowned for its house façade painted looks and its well-preserved medieval structures and architecture.

  • Einsiedeln Abbey: An ancient monastery where the most outstanding architectural and religious performances are observed, a sort of half an hour's drive from Zurich.

5. What Natural Attractions Can I Explore Near Zurich?

Nature enthusiasts will love the abundance of tourist places around Zurich that showcase some great Swiss landscapes:

  • Rhine Falls: Famous for its stunning natural wonders, attractions, hiking trails, and boat cruises.

  • Lake Zug: One is a calm body of water for taking a peaceful boat tour or enjoying the sunset by walking around.

  • Lindt Home of Chocolate: As much as it is a man-made sightseeing, it is located near the scenic views of Kilchberg. Best to do this in combination with a leisurely walk along the shores of Lake Zurich.

  • Appenzell Region: Crowned by rolling hills it offers good opportunities for hiking along with a chance to get in touch with nature.

7. How Do I Travel to Tourist Places Around Zurich?

Switzerland's public transport system means getting to and around tourist places around Zurich is also extremely easy.

  • Train: The SBB, the Swiss Federal Railways offers rail links to most attractions within and around the city of Zurich. Trains are on time, and many of them are comfortable as well as they can be aesthetically pleasing.

  • Car: Self-driving comes with the additional advantage of covering more ground, especially in new areas that are not easily accessible in public means of transport. Smooth roads and well-developed highways are seen on the outside.

8. Are There Any Family-Friendly Tourist Places Around Zurich?

Absolutely; plenty of tourist places around Zurich cater to families with children:

  • Zurich Zoo: One of the best zoos in Europe which comprises more than 380 species of animals.

  • Technorama: This science museum is in Winterthur and is child-friendly.

  • Atzmännig: Family fun destinations such as rope parks and playgrounds can be found at this location.

  • Alpamare: The largest water park in Switzerland situated in Pfäffikon, near Zurich – only a half an hour drive away.

9. What’s the Best Time to Visit Tourist Places Around Zurich?

The best time to visit tourist places around Zurich depends on your preference:

  • Summer (June–August): Perfect for the sun, walking, and boating in the lakes.

  • Autumn (September–November): Get to enjoy the beautiful colors of nature and reasonable temperatures.

  • Winter (December–February): Ideal for skiing, snowboarding and visiting Christmas fairs.

  • Spring (March-May): Good for watching flowers while in bloom and there are fewer visitors to the park.

10. Can I Combine Multiple Tourist Places Around Zurich in One Day?

Indeed, most of the attractive places of interest around Zurich are rather accessible for a one-day tour. For example:

  • Rhine Falls and Stein am Rhein should be visited together because both places are interesting for lovers of natural landscapes and historical sights.

  • Spend the morning taking a tour around the city of Lucerne and spend the afternoon on Mount Pilatus with a cable car ride.

  • Go to Rapperswil and then to Uetliberg for a great view of the lake and to watch the sunset too.
